Buying Guide for the Best Digital Door Lock

Choosing the right digital door lock can significantly enhance the security and convenience of your home or office. Digital door locks come with various features and specifications that cater to different needs and preferences. Understanding these key specifications will help you make an informed decision and select the best fit for your requirements.
Authentication MethodThe authentication method refers to how the lock verifies the identity of the person trying to gain access. Common methods include keypads, biometric (fingerprint), RFID cards, and smartphone apps. This spec is important because it determines the ease of use and security level. Keypads are straightforward and reliable, while biometric locks offer high security and convenience. RFID cards are quick and easy but can be lost or stolen. Smartphone apps provide remote access and control. Choose the method that best suits your lifestyle and security needs.
Power SourceDigital door locks are powered either by batteries or through a wired connection. Battery-powered locks are easier to install and maintain, but you need to monitor and replace the batteries periodically. Wired locks are more reliable in terms of power but require professional installation and may be affected by power outages. Consider your preference for installation ease and maintenance when choosing the power source.
ConnectivityConnectivity refers to the lock's ability to connect to other devices or networks, such as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, or Zigbee. This spec is important for integrating the lock with smart home systems and enabling remote access and control. Wi-Fi connectivity allows you to control the lock from anywhere, while Bluetooth is suitable for local control within a short range. Zigbee is ideal for smart home ecosystems. Choose the connectivity option that aligns with your smart home setup and desired level of remote access.
Durability and Weather ResistanceDurability and weather resistance indicate how well the lock can withstand physical wear and environmental conditions. This spec is crucial for ensuring the lock's longevity and reliability, especially for outdoor installations. Look for locks with high-quality materials, such as stainless steel, and weatherproof ratings like IP65 or higher. If you live in an area with extreme weather conditions, prioritize locks with robust weather resistance.
Locking MechanismThe locking mechanism determines how the lock physically secures the door. Common mechanisms include deadbolts, latch bolts, and mortise locks. Deadbolts offer high security and are suitable for main entry doors. Latch bolts are easier to use but may provide less security. Mortise locks are durable and secure but require more complex installation. Choose the locking mechanism based on the level of security you need and the type of door you have.
User CapacityUser capacity refers to the number of unique users or access codes the lock can store. This spec is important for managing access for multiple people, such as family members, employees, or guests. Locks with higher user capacity are ideal for larger households or businesses. If you only need to manage access for a few people, a lock with lower user capacity will suffice. Consider the number of users who will need access when selecting this feature.
Additional FeaturesAdditional features can enhance the functionality and convenience of the digital door lock. These may include auto-locking, tamper alarms, voice control, and integration with other smart devices. Auto-locking ensures the door is always locked after a set period, providing added security. Tamper alarms alert you to unauthorized attempts to access the lock. Voice control allows hands-free operation, and integration with other smart devices can create a seamless smart home experience. Consider which additional features will add value to your daily life and security needs.
